TSC Women’s Soccer Prepares for Road Test at LSU-Eunice

TSC v. LSU-Eunice

The Texas Southmost College women's soccer team is back in action Tuesday, September 16, as the Scorpions travel to face LSU-Eunice in a 3:30 p.m. South Conference matchup.

The Scorpions enter the contest battle-tested after a challenging week against nationally ranked opponents. TSC earned a 2-2 draw against then-No. 8 Trinity Valley on Sept. 10 before falling to No. 5 Navarro College in a hard-fought game on Sept. 14. The results highlighted both the progress and potential of the young Scorpions squad.

Head Coach Jesus Villareal said his team is ready for another competitive match and expects his experienced players to take control on the field.

"They have a good offense, but it's nothing we can't manage," Villareal said. "I expect our experienced players to step up, manage the game, and set the tone."

Villareal also emphasized the opportunity for his team to grow with each outing against tough opponents.

"I'm sure it'll be a heck of a game," he added. "These matchups give us the chance to keep improving and prepare for the challenges ahead."

Both TSC and LSU-Eunice will be hungry for points in the South Conference standings, making tomorrow's matchup a pivotal early-season test. With confidence gained from competing against ranked opponents, the Scorpions are aiming to bring home an important road result.
